Cholera Treatment For
Gestating Sows
Kvposed soivs tluit are lu tho early
period of gestation should bo given the
double simultaneous treatment. This
consists of giving serum alono at tho
rate of 2-") cubic cantlmeters per hun
dred pounds and In a week or ten ihiyb
giving l'loubio centiiiieter.-C of serum'
ner hundred nound? and at the s'luio
time S cubic centimeters of .vliuloiTl
blood, The lois from vithor vaccina-J
Hon or abortion should bo veiy small,
hi all conditions hogs should bo fod a
very light latlou for two weekslfollow.
Ing the simultaneous treatment. Fall-1
lire to obiervo tills rule may be tho
cause of u considerable pciconlagu of
lOfeb. ,
Muclr information regarding the
varieties, planting, treatment of seed
for scab and other diseases, and the
care of the potato crop may be obtain
ed from the bulletin department of the
University Farm, Lincoln.
Young people of the state who be"
long to the Boys' and Girls' Potato
olubs of the state should send for ex
tension bulletin No. 12, a gonernl
treatise on the growing of potatoes.
I'icss bulletlu No. -JO entitled "Potato
Pointers" is also valuable.
